- Phantom Motor Execution (PME) is a mechanism-based approach for the treatment of Phantom Limb Pain (PLP), which could potentially be self-administered in the home environment. However, the placement of electrodes aimed to acquire myoelectric signals from the residual stump muscles can be regarded as a difficult and time-consuming process by the patient. Thus, to increase patient compliance, the process must be made easier, faster, and cost effective. In this study, we developed and investigated a seamless integrated textrode-band for myoelectric recordings. The textrode-band can be easily donned/doffed, is reusable and washable. We demonstrated the viability of such concept by analyzing the signal-to-noise ratio (SNR), as well as offline and real time motion decoding performance, that in our experience are compatible with the PME treatment.
